PHIL COLLINS: NOT DEAD YET, LIVE! Matrix provides a complete video package for the singer’s European tour.
Following the success of the North America, Australia and New Zealand legs of the Not Dead Yet, Live! tour, Matrix successfully delivered a video solution for the European segment of Phil Collins’ ongoing world tour. Joined by his acclaimed 14-strong band, Collins was also accompanied by a range of Matrix equipment – most notably the PPU, camera systems and LED inventory. The European shows saw the introduction of the company’s recently acquired disguise media servers, packaged in custom configured racks, providing a vast enhancement to the visual impact of the show due to the flexibility of the graphics output. The Matrix PPU with Ross Carbonite mixer controlled a seven-camera
package, comprising four Sony HSC-100 EFP cameras – one FOH, two pitcameras on track and on spider dollies, and one handheld on stage – in addition to a Q-ball and two 4k BM Micro Studio Cameras, also on stage. Matrix’s Unilumin 5.9mm was the LED of choice for the European tour, used as the main 12m x 7m up-stage screen, two 7m x 5m IMAG screens at the stage wings, and LED riser screens. These LED elements were controlled by NovaStar’s impressive 4k processors.
